"disable until computer is restarted" doesn't work?
« on: May 29, 2016, 10:51:53 PM »
I just got a Windows update couple days ago which updated Windows 10 to a new build version. (May 10, 2016 - KB3156421 (OS BUILD 10586.318))
http://windows.microsoft.com/en-ca/windows-10/update-history-windows-10

But now I notice the option "disable until computer is restarted" in Avast is not working. I select that option but upon reboot the shields are still disabled and I have to restart them manually.

Anyone else have this problem?

So it was working fine on reboot but last night i shut pc off and this morning it's not working again. Then i suddenly remembered the Windows Power Option setting "fast startup" which i turned off months ago. Turns out this is not Avast's fault but the Windows build update CHANGED MY POWER SETTING in control panel to DEFAULT and turned on "fast startup". Which means the pc didn't actually shut down completely, instead it was in hybrid sleep mode so the Avast shields didn't resume on boot.
